||In 2008, the Council commissioned URBED consultants to develop a spatial masterplan which will allow Hucknall town centre to respond positively to the economic and social changes which have taken place in the area. It is anticipated that the Masterplan will provide a framework for public and private investment for the town centre over the next 15 - 20 years.
The aim of the masterplan was to identify the strengths and weaknesses of the town centre, to identify development opportunities, to create a vision for the future and to map out a strategy to get there. In doing this the Masterplan sets out a vision for Hucknall as a good place to shop, work, visit and live in order to increase the viability of the town centre and to attract long term investment.
The Masterplan has undergone various stages of consultation, including a walkabout session with local ward members and community representatives, a stakeholder event aimed to develop a range of priorities for action and options for development, and a general public consultation event which asked for comments on specific proposals.
